Xeon E5-2650 v3 vs Xeon E5-2697 v2 comparison
In our benchmarks, the Xeon E5-2697 v2 beats the Xeon E5-2650 v3 in overall performance. Despite this, the Xeon E5-2650 v3 has the advantage in our gaming benchmark.
With info from our database, we find that the Xeon E5-2697 v2 has slightly more cores with 12 cores whereas the Xeon E5-2650 v3 has 10 cores. It also has more threads than the Xeon E5-2650 v3. With our hardware info, we find that the Xeon E5-2697 v2 has a slightly higher clock speed than the Xeon E5-2650 v3. Also, the Xeon E5-2697 v2 has a slightly higher turbo speed. A Xeon E5-2650 v3 CPU outputs less heat than a Xeon E5-2697 v2 CPU because of its slightly lower TDP. This measures the amount of heat they output and can be used to estimate power consumption.
Modern CPUs generally have more logical cores than physical cores, this means that each core is split into multiple virtual cores, improving efficiency for parallel workloads. Indeed, the Xeon E5-2650 v3 has more threads than cores. Each physical core is split into multiple threads.
